Unveiling the World of "Shenlong Descends" : An Adventure Beyond Imagination

In the realm where ancient myths and modern animation converge, the upcoming animated film "Guardians of the Dragon" (守龙者) promises to transport audiences into a fantastical world where humans and dragons coexist in harmony. Directed by Li Jianping and Salvador Simó, with Yang En lending his special voice talents, the movie is a collaboration of high-caliber animation talent from China and Spain. Based on the novel by Australian author Carole Wilkinson, the story unfolds in a mythical setting inspired by the "Classic of Mountains and Seas," bringing to life the majestic figure of the divine dragon.

Plot and Characters: A Tale of Destiny and Courage

At the heart of "Guardians of the Dragon" lies the story of Ping, an ordinary girl from Luoxing Ridge who discovers her extraordinary destiny as a Dragon Guardian. Her journey begins when she stumbles upon the last surviving dragon, Danzi, and embarks on a mission to protect a dragon egg about to hatch. Accompanied by her trusty hamster companion, Huahua, Ping must navigate through challenges and adversities to safeguard the fragile bond between humans and dragons.

The Mythical World: A Fusion of Fantasy and Adventure

Set in an ancient world suspended between reality and imagination, "Guardians of the Dragon" portrays a time when the dragon clan and their guardians unite against the tyranny of evil sorcerers. Despite their efforts to maintain peace and prosperity, the rulers' fear of the dragons' power leads to persecution and the departure of the divine creatures from the mortal realm. Ping, as the chosen Guardian, finds herself hunted and persecuted, her existence threatened as she strives to protect Danzi and uphold the sacred bond between humans and dragons.

As "Guardians of the Dragon" gears up for its release on August 17th, anticipation among animation enthusiasts and fantasy lovers alike continues to build. The film's unique blend of cultural influences, from the ancient Chinese mythology to modern storytelling techniques, promises to offer a fresh perspective on the timeless themes of courage and heroism.

The collaboration between directors Li Jianping and Salvador Simó brings together a wealth of experience in animation and storytelling. Li Jianping, known for his previous work in Chinese animation, infuses the film with cultural nuances and visual aesthetics rooted in the rich tapestry of Chinese folklore. On the other hand, Salvador Simó's contributions bring an international flair, ensuring a seamless fusion of Eastern and Western storytelling traditions.

Yang En's special voice performance adds another layer of authenticity to the characters, especially in portraying the emotional depth and growth of Ping as she navigates her newfound responsibilities as a Dragon Guardian. This role not only showcases Yang En's versatility as a voice actor but also enhances the audience's connection to the characters' journey of self-discovery and bravery.
